Migration Step 2 — Resetta Password Flow

Welcome aboard! This step swaps the old token mailer for the new Resetta verifier. Don't worry, old reset links stay valid for 48 hours during the overlap. Just make sure the verifier service is running before you flip the toggle. Start it locally with the values listed below.

config for bahop-baduf:
[kasion]
team = lamath
access_code = ac_d807e5
host = kasion.paliqcloud.corp
port = 4000
owner = julix.tamvan
peer = frair.qorvelsoft.local

## Releases

Heads up, support folks: starting with Wikibarn 3.1, page permissions follow roles, not individual grants. If someone says they lost edit access, check their role under Admin → Membership before escalating — nine times out of ten they got moved to Viewer during the migration. Release bundles ship every other Thursday and are signed so self-hosted customers can verify them. If a customer needs to verify a download manually, the current release signing key is below.

release key, tafop-tadug: bky9_Ag7uEujh4

## Configuration

Relevance tuning for Findwell lives in `tuning/*.yaml`. Each file maps a query class to boost weights; changes take effect on the next index swap, not immediately. Do not edit weights in production without a replay test against the Brackenford query log. FINDWELL_TUNING_DIR overrides the default path. FINDWELL_REPLAY_SAMPLE controls log sample size (keep under 10k). The replay harness pulls the golden query set from a private bucket and needs credentials. Place the bucket access secret on the following line.

vault entry, bagef-hafop: RELAY_SECRET3=a63

Hi Dara,

Since you're joining the rotation this week, a heads-up: we're replacing Grindstone, our homegrown job queue, with Relayline. The review branch is open and I'd like your eyes on the retry semantics in particular — Grindstone silently dropped jobs after three failures, and Relayline doesn't, so downstream consumers may see duplicates. Cutover is staged per-tenant, so on-call impact should be minimal, but alerts may look unfamiliar. The migration plan, rollback steps, and tenant schedule are documented here.

wiki page, tajef-kadup: https://sentry.paliqgrid.local/settings/merge_requests/job/browse/view/projects/projects/950c02057f35fcefa1b8dd31